COVID-19: Nigeria records four new deaths as cases spike above 1,500


The Nigeria Centre for Disease Control (NCDC) has announced four new deaths and 195 confirmed coronavirus cases, bringing the total to 1,532 in the country.
The centre announced on it’s official twitter handle on Wednesday.
“95 new cases of #COVID19 reported; 80-Lagos 38-Kano 15-Ogun 15-Bauchi 11-Borno 10-Gombe 9-Sokoto 5-Edo 5-Jigawa 2-Zamfara 1-Rivers 1-Enugu 1-Delta 1-FCT 1-Nasarawa As at 11:50pm 28th April- 1532 confirmed cases of #COVID19 reported in Nigeria. Discharged: 255 Deaths: 44,” the tweet read.
